当前位置: 首页 > news >正文

XAPK转换APK终极指南:3步解决Android应用安装难题 [特殊字符]

XAPK转换APK终极指南:3步解决Android应用安装难题 🚀

【免费下载链接】xapk-to-apkA simple standalone python script that converts .xapk file into a normal universal .apk file项目地址: https://gitcode.com/gh_mirrors/xa/xapk-to-apk

你是否曾经在手机上遇到这样的困扰:下载了一个Android应用,文件后缀却是.xapk,点击安装却总是失败?别担心,今天我要为你介绍一个简单高效的XAPK转换工具,让你轻松解决这个常见的Android应用安装问题!

为什么你的应用无法安装?🤔

让我先分享一个真实的故事:小明下载了一款热门游戏,文件格式是.xapk,他尝试了各种方法——修改文件后缀、使用不同文件管理器,甚至重启手机,但应用就是无法安装。这种情况你是否也遇到过?

XAPK文件实际上是一个特殊的Android应用包格式,它包含了针对不同设备架构的多个APK文件。这种设计本意是为了优化应用体积和兼容性,但却给普通用户带来了安装困扰。很多应用商店和Android系统并不直接支持这种格式,导致你下载的应用"看得见却用不了"。

XAPK转换工具的魔力 ✨

传统方法 vs 专业工具对比

对比项手动解包合并XapkToApk工具
所需时间8-15分钟1-3分钟
成功率约85%高达98%
技术要求需要技术知识零技术门槛
签名处理手动操作复杂自动处理

核心优势一览

  • 极速转换:从复杂的XAPK文件到标准APK,只需短短几分钟
  • 零依赖环境:纯Python脚本,无需安装额外库文件
  • 智能签名管理:自动处理签名问题,确保应用安全安装
  • 跨平台支持:支持Windows、macOS、Linux系统

开始你的转换之旅 🛠️

准备工作很简单

首先,你需要获取这个神奇的转换工具。打开终端或命令提示符,执行以下命令:

git clone https://gitcode.com/gh_mirrors/xa/xapk-to-apk cd xapk-to-apk chmod +x xapktoapk.py

执行转换命令

准备好你的.xapk文件,把它放在脚本同一目录下,然后运行:

python xapktoapk.py 你的应用文件.xapk

就是这么简单!工具会自动处理所有复杂的解包、合并和优化工作。

验证安装结果

转换完成后,检查当前目录,你会看到新生成的.apk文件。把它传输到Android设备上安装,享受应用的完整功能吧!

进阶使用技巧 🎯

针对不同用户群体的优化方案

普通用户:如果你只是偶尔需要转换应用,可以直接使用脚本。记得查看配置文件示例了解签名设置。

开发者:为了提高效率,你可以创建符号链接,让工具在任何目录都能使用:

ln -s /path/to/xapktoapk.py /usr/local/bin/xapktoapk

这样,无论你在哪个目录,只需要输入xapktoapk 应用.xapk就能完成转换!

批量处理用户:虽然当前版本主要针对单个文件处理,但你可以编写简单的shell脚本来自动化批量转换任务。

签名配置详解

签名是Android应用安装的关键步骤。工具提供了灵活的签名配置:

  1. 使用默认调试密钥:适合测试和开发环境
  2. 自定义签名密钥:适合正式发布版本

创建xapktoapk.sign.properties文件,参考配置文件示例进行设置,工具会自动为你处理签名问题。

技术原理浅析 🔧

这个转换工具实际上扮演着"应用包翻译官"的角色。它的工作原理可以分为三个核心阶段:

  1. 解包阶段:提取XAPK文件中的基础APK和各个拆分APK
  2. 合并阶段:将不同架构的库文件、资源文件整合到基础APK中
  3. 优化阶段:重新签名并优化APK结构,确保安装兼容性

整个流程基于Android开发的标准工具链,包括apktool、zipalign和apksigner,保证了转换的专业性和可靠性。

常见问题解答 ❓

Q: 转换过程中提示"内存不足"怎么办?

A: 尝试清理系统临时文件,或者分批处理大型XAPK文件。确保你的设备有足够的存储空间。

Q: 转换后的APK安装失败是什么原因?

A: 可能是签名问题。检查你的签名配置文件是否正确,或者尝试使用默认的调试密钥进行签名。

Q: 工具在macOS/Linux上无法运行?

A: 确保脚本有执行权限:chmod +x xapktoapk.py,并确认Python环境已正确安装。

Q: 如何验证转换是否成功?

A: 转换完成后,你可以使用Android Studio的APK分析工具检查生成的APK文件结构,或者直接在模拟器上测试安装。

Q: 支持批量转换吗?

A: 当前版本主要针对单个文件处理,但你可以通过编写简单的脚本循环来实现批量转换。

社区资源与学习路径 📚

想要深入了解Android应用包格式?这里有一些推荐的学习资源:

  • 官方文档:Android开发者官网的应用包格式文档
  • 核心源码:研究xapktoapk.py脚本的实现细节
  • 配置文件:参考xapktoapk.sign.properties.example了解签名配置

最后的建议 💡

记住,技术应该服务于人,而不是让人感到困扰。这个XAPK转换工具就是为了简化你的Android应用安装体验而生的。无论你是普通用户、开发者还是测试人员,它都能帮助你节省宝贵的时间。

现在就去试试吧!告别XAPK安装的烦恼,享受顺畅的应用使用体验。如果你在使用过程中有任何问题或建议,欢迎在项目社区中分享你的经验!

技术让生活更简单,而好的工具让技术更友好。🚀

【免费下载链接】xapk-to-apkA simple standalone python script that converts .xapk file into a normal universal .apk file项目地址: https://gitcode.com/gh_mirrors/xa/xapk-to-apk

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/730316/

相关文章:

  • Laravel Horizon × AI任务队列实战:异步处理大模型推理的12种失败场景与熔断策略(附可直接部署的Supervisor配置模板)
  • AI大模型赋能软件开发
  • 原来武汉还有专门拍摄制作产品宣传片的公司?这是啥样的?
  • 65 岁肝癌伴肝硬化,介入 + 热疗 + 中药,保住肝功能、延长生存期
  • 2026年费用低的三极管元器件采购渠道推荐 - mypinpai
  • ToastFish:3个秘诀让你在摸鱼时间轻松背单词,工作效率翻倍
  • 跨境网络的类型及其可靠性判断:如何从源头识别网络质量?
  • 10分钟精通RePKG:Wallpaper Engine资源提取与转换的完整指南
  • nRF5340——支持低功耗蓝牙、蓝牙Mesh、NFC、Thread和Zigbee的双核蓝牙5.2 SoC
  • d2s-editor:重新定义《暗黑破坏神2》存档编辑体验的技术探索
  • 液态硅胶注塑模具专业的生产厂家
  • 2026年度快递服务推荐机构排名,看看哪家更靠谱? - mypinpai
  • 开源一个自己写的代码分享工具 PasteShare,支持语法高亮+端到端加密,可自部署
  • Keil uVision:用__weak关键字修饰函数
  • 终极指南:如何用QtScrcpy在电脑上流畅操控安卓手机
  • 3分钟解决NVIDIA显卡色彩难题:novideo_srgb让显示器色彩回归真实
  • 欧美诗化妆品价格怎么样?广州欧琪诗费用高吗 - mypinpai
  • 别再死记硬背了!从仿真波形反推Verilog同步FIFO的设计细节与调试技巧
  • AMD Ryzen处理器深度调试与性能调优终极指南:SMUDebugTool完整使用教程
  • Sands流处理框架实战:轻量级高性能数据流引擎设计与应用
  • 26C1 基于Ubuntu安装ROS-Noetic
  • 掩码扩散语言模型:并行解码与生成式AI新突破
  • BACnet Loop 对象:空调自动恒温的“隐形大脑”
  • BetterGI原神自动化工具:5分钟掌握80%日常任务解放方案
  • 【Dify集成效能跃迁报告】:实测对比——接入后流程交付周期缩短68%,运维成本下降41%,附Gartner级评估矩阵
  • Dify文档解析精度突降预警:2026.3版本默认启用Strict Mode,未适配的PDF Schema将触发硬性拒绝——附兼容性迁移速查表
  • 探寻口碑佳的地坪研磨机,品质与信赖的选择
  • Vue3 Proxy性能优化实战
  • 告别数据抖动!STM32CubeIDE配置ADC的完整指南:从单通道到多通道DMA扫描
  • 2026 AI员工推荐榜TOP5 全链路经营自动化工具深度测评